How much does a Food Preparation Worker make in District of Columbia?

Food Preparation Workers in District of Columbia take home a median of $39,600 annually — roughly $19.04 an hour — which runs 12% above the national median of $35,320.

Within District of Columbia, entry-level pay starts around $37,510 while the top 10% make $45,370 or more. The middle 50% of earners fall between $38,070 and $44,040 a year.

Food Preparation Worker salary range in District of Columbia

Pay levelAnnual salaryHourly rate
10th percentile (entry level)$37,510$18.03
25th percentile (early career)$38,070$18.30
50th percentile (median)$39,600$19.04
75th percentile (experienced)$44,040$21.17
90th percentile (top earners)$45,370$21.81

How District of Columbia compares

District of Columbia ranks 2nd out of 51 states and territories for Food Preparation Worker pay. The top 5 best-paying states:

RankStateMedian salary
1Washington$40,910
2District of Columbia$39,600
3California$39,350
4Colorado$38,960
5Massachusetts$38,900
